    Shooters,

    It's that time of the month again for ECOIDPA.

    Last range report was that it's a muddy mess, so we are going to watch the weather and make a call a day or two before the match. Forecast is also calling for 43 degrees and 20 mph winds which is never fun either. Unfortunately its also THAT time of year as well (nasty weather)

    As always:
    If the match is cancelled it will be posted here, on the website as well as on the ECOIDPA facebook page.

    Note some changes in the scheduling, make sure you don't miss out!

    The new shooters meeting is pretty extensive to give the new IDPA shooters as much information as we can, so that's taking about 45 mins to cover. As a result we're bumping the new shooter meeting forward to 8:45am. New shooters please arrive prior to 8:30 for registration. Registration will close and the pre-match shooters meeting will be begin at 9:30am with the match start at 10am as normal. Below are the updated times that have been placed on the website.



    ECOIDPA - http://www.ecoidpa.com
    Hosted at Colorado Rifle Club - http://www.crci.org/
    When: 4th Saturday of Each Month
    Times: Setup - 7:30am ($5 Match fee discount for those helping with setup),
    New Shooter Meeting (Mandatory for all new IDPA Competitors) - 8:45am - New Shooters Must Register by 8:30am
    Shooters Meeting - 9:30am
    First Shots - ~10:00am
    Cost: Match fee $20 ($15 if you are there and help with setup)
    Questions: See the website or email the match director at kris@ecoidpa.com
